Philippine Army Commanding General Lt. Gen. Roy Galido stated that the New People's Army (NPA) is no longer capable of influencing the upcoming May 12 midterm elections.
Galido asserted that the military has practically defeated the NPA, the armed wing of the Communist Party of the Philippines.
While the NPA is not considered a threat to the elections, Galido emphasized that the Army will remain vigilant against potential attacks by remnants of the group.
He added that the Philippine Army will continue to conduct internal security operations to ensure the 2025 national and local elections are orderly and peaceful.
